On Saturday I was walking out of the coffee shop "bread" in Durango, and overheard Tom Danielson, of the Discovery Channel team. His comment was "I so don't feel like wearing a number today." I thought it was pretty good, because I'm sure he wasn't the only one feeling that way. It was a miserable day at the race, cold and rainy, so it was great of him to show up and race.
On Sunday, we got to watch Luna Chix superstar Shonny Vanlandingham race, showing up the boys with a top 5 finish in the Men's open. A friend of mine, Cory Collier, won the Men's Pro race. Other stats included a 2nd place by Alex Hagman, a friend of a few of the JDT riders, in the Collegiate Men's A. Also Nate Keck and Mitch Hamilton of Mesa State (my own collegiate team:-) posted some solid finishes in the Men's A, although we don't know the exact placings.
